#c55553 h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#c55553 is composed of 77.3% red, 33.3% green and 32.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 56.9% magenta, 57.9% yellow and 22.7% black. It has a hue angle of 1.1 degrees, a saturation of 49.6% and a lightness of 54.9%. #c55553 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ffaaa6 with #8b0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6666.

● #c55553 color description : Moderate red.
The hexadecimal color #c55553 has RGB values of R:197, G:85, B:83 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.57, Y:0.58,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 12932435.
